A comparison of seat belt fit and comfort experience between older adults and younger front seat passengers in cars.

Conclusions: The change in body posture due to aging influences belt fit. Older adults seemed less aware of safety related to belt fit. Increased BMI influenced shoulder belt fit, independent of age. These findings are important when designing restraint systems to ensure safety for all occupants. PMID: 31411924 [PubMed - as supplied by publisher]
